A dramatic late-restart collision between GTP contenders Kevin Estre and Jack Aitken within the closing minutes was the height of Sunday’s chaotic Motul SportsCar Endurance Grand Prix.
With simply over 10 minutes remaining within the six-hour IMSA Michelin Endurance Cup spherical on the 4.048-mile, 14-turn pure terrain street course, Estre, within the # 6 Porsche Penske Motorsport Porsche 963, and Aitken, within the #31 Whelen Cadillac V-Collection.R, had been locked in a fierce duel for second place. As the sector charged into Flip 1 on the race’s last restart, the 2 continued to lean into one another to realize the upperhand, however heavy contact adopted and despatched each frontrunners sliding into the outer boundaries, ending their days prematurely and freezing the order below a race-ending full-course warning.
The late-race melee cleared the trail for Filipe Albuquerque to cruise to victory within the #10 Wayne Taylor Racing Cadillac. Estre and Aitken had been categorized in eighth and ninth place within the GTP class, respectively.
Nevertheless, the ultimate race outcomes stay unofficial. IMSA issued a press release confirming that officers are conducting a “complete assessment” of the Flip 1 incident earlier than finalizing the classification.
The crash additionally considerably reshuffled the rostrum behind Albuquerque. Laurin Heinrich, Aitken’s main title rival, was promoted to second place within the #5 JDC-Miller Motorsports Porsche. This promotion got here after the Coronary heart of Racing Aston Martin Valkyrie acquired a post-race time penalty, equal to a drive-through, for incident duty with the #93 Acura Meyer Shank Racing ARX-06. The ensuing DNF provisionally slashes Aitken’s championship result in 108 factors with solely two races remaining within the season.
Drivers hold forth
Each drivers provided differing views on the contact that derailed their sturdy runs.
Estre considered the crash as a byproduct of intense, hard-nosed racing, refusing to put complete blame on both facet.
“A DNF for us within the final ten minutes of the race,” Estre shared by way of social media. “We had been preventing for a podium. However on the restart, the 31 tried to do a transfer on the left facet on the skin in Flip 1. He simply had his nostril right here. I might have left a bit of extra room. He might have backed off as effectively. I don’t suppose there’s one hundred pc fault to provide to anybody.
“However for certain there’s should-have, could-have, give a bit of room to the left. We had contact as quickly as we hit the brakes after which we had been each passengers and ended up within the boundaries and that’s it.
“It’s unhappy as a result of we did a fantastic race till there. One factor is for certain is that we now have to drive like maniacs to be in that place in the mean time. That’s the way in which it’s.”
Aitken was much more important of the aggression ranges on observe, lamenting a missed alternative to strengthen his championship standing.
“I believe it is an actual disgrace as a result of regardless of possibly not being fairly the place we needed to be by way of tempo, the blokes ran a extremely unbelievable race and we managed to place ourselves within the struggle for a win and a podium,” Aitken stated.
“And I simply suppose that the driving by a number of the others round us was over the road. Like I stated, it is a disgrace as a result of plenty of effort goes into today and we might have had one other good outcome to go on the again of a extremely sturdy 12 months, however we’ll decide up the items, transfer on and crack on with the final two races.
“Clearly, unbelievable that the ten acquired the win and closed that out. Actually glad for them. And we’ll come again stronger in Indianapolis.”
